Strong Armenia promises Charentsavan residents  to restore  city`s  industrial potential

ArmInfo. The Strong Armenia party  has officially opened  its office  in  Charentsavan, Kotayk region.

According to the political party's press service, during a meeting  with residents of Charentsavan, Narek Karapetyan, a board member of  the party, spoke plans for  Armenia's industralization. He noted that  previously, everyone associated the town with jobs, as Charentsavan  was founded on an industrial foundation. "Today, only a few  institutions remain here, and most of the businesses have closed.   Meanwhile, when someone wants to highlight the strengths of the  country and its cities, they talk about a strong economy, about how  rich the country is, and how it can produce. Charentsavan was  precisely such a city, capable of producing. The city had something  to give to the world, and at the same time, it could feed its  residents, providing them with jobs," Karapetyan recalled.

Today, as the Party Council member pointed out, the country exports  zinc concentrate worth $20 million annually and imports 15,000 tons  of galvanized product worth $60 million. "That is, we export zinc,  they process it, and then sell it to us at twice the price.

But the problem is that we can't do this right here in the country.  The problem is finding a leader who could organize it. And when they  ask us how we will create  jobs we're talking about, here's the  answer: the country won't import it; it will produce it itself,"  Karapetyan stated.
